New Intel Mac. $400 Knoll Light Factory update?
by Greg Neumayer (GregNeumayer) on Aug 7, 2008 at 11:57:25 pm

I actually won a copy of KLF2.0 here on the cow years ago. Cool. Used it lots, got addicted. Ok, so I've finally upgraded to a new Intel mac, and spent the last week finding out what doesn't work anymore. Fair enough, mostly updates. However, Red Giant wants me to pay $99 to update my Knoll Light Factory. There's nothing new to it, just some convenience items, presets, etc. Oh well, I know they're trying to cover developer costs.

One problem... Just before hitting "buy" I realized I need a serial number to install. I don't have it. In fact, my old copy happily installs without one at all. Did the Cow give me a non-upgradable "freebee" copy? Have I really been putting into production a dead-end app? Can someone hopefully tell me where to find that serial number so I can smirk at $99 instead of gag at $400?

Re: New Intel Mac. $400 Knoll Light Factory update?
by Kevin Camp on Aug 8, 2008 at 2:20:04 pm

i think the box version of klf had no serial number... i guess they figured if you had the install cd, then you purchased it.

i think if you have klf2 installed, then the upgrade should install normally... but you may want to verify this with red giant, or maybe someone here can verify that.

Re: New Intel Mac. $400 Knoll Light Factory update?
by Greg Neumayer on Aug 8, 2008 at 9:01:23 pm

Update:
Red Giant has confirmed that my old version will successfully update ($99), since I have the original disk.

Re: New Intel Mac. $400 Knoll Light Factory update?
by Peter O'Connell on Aug 10, 2008 at 3:36:09 pm

You can also make non intel plugins work on an intel mac by opening AE using Rosetta.
